Qwalify runs booking, reminders and follow-up texts for tattoo artists. This page explains what we collect, why, and what we never do with it.
Who this covers
Artists who sign up for Qwalify, and clients of those artists who text an artist's booking line, fill out a request, booking, consent or waitlist form, or receive texts from an artist through Qwalify. For client information, the artist decides how it is used and Qwalify processes it on the artist's behalf.
What we collect
- Contact details: name, mobile number, email, and date of birth when a form asks for it (to confirm you are old enough to be tattooed).
- Tattoo requests: your idea, placement, size, style, budget, availability and any reference photos you send.
- Appointments: times, prices, deposit status and notes the artist adds.
- Consent forms: your answers to health questions, acknowledgements and your signature. These are shared only with your artist.
- Messages: the texts you send to and receive from the booking line, and delivery status from our texting provider.
- Photos: healed or reference photos you send. A photo is only shown publicly if you reply YES (or tick the box) to allow it, and the artist approves it.
- Consent records: when and how you agreed to receive texts, and any STOP or START you send.
- Technical data: IP address and browser type when you submit a form, used for security and consent records.
How we use it
- To send your request to the artist, book and remind you about appointments, and handle rescheduling and deposits.
- To send follow-ups you agreed to: aftercare, healed-photo requests, next-session offers and, only if you opted in, promotional texts such as openings, flash days and check-ins.
- To show artists their bookings and simple reports.
- To keep the service secure and to meet legal and carrier requirements.
Some incoming texts are sorted automatically (for example, spotting that a message is a reschedule request). This never decides a price and never creates images.
Text messaging and your mobile number
No mobile information will be shared with third parties or affiliates for marketing or promotional purposes. Text messaging originator opt-in data and consent are not shared with any third parties, except the service providers that deliver the messages. Reply STOP to any message to opt out, or HELP for help. See the text message terms.
Who we share it with
We never sell personal information. We share it only with:
- The artist you are booking with.
- Service providers that run Qwalify for us, under contract and only for that purpose: hosting and storage (Cloudflare), text delivery (Twilio), email delivery (Resend), messaging for artists (Telegram), language processing for sorting messages and drafting captions (Groq, Cloudflare), and payments if your artist uses card deposits (Stripe).
- Authorities when the law requires it.
Deposits you pay through an artist's own payment link (for example Venmo, Cash App or Square) are handled by that payment provider, not by Qwalify.
How long we keep it
We keep client information while the artist uses Qwalify. When an artist leaves, we give them an export and delete their clients' data within 30 days, except records we must keep by law (such as opt-out records). Signed consent forms are kept for the artist, who may be required by their state to retain them.
Your choices
- Reply STOP to stop texts. Reply START to rejoin.
- Ask your artist, or email hello@qwalify.org, to see, correct or delete your information.
- Qwalify is not for anyone under 18, and tattoo forms check age.
Security
Data is encrypted in transit. Artist portals use private links, and consent forms and photos are only reachable through unguessable links. No system is perfectly secure; if we learn of a breach affecting you, we will tell your artist and, where required, you.
